Baby No. 2 is on the way!
Prince William and his wife, the Duchess of Cambridge, Kate Middleton, are pregnant, an announcement from Clarence House on Twitter confirmed.
On the official Prince of Wales government website, it was revealed that, just like her first pregnancy, Middleton is said to be suffering from acute morning sickness, and is currently being treated by doctors at Kensington Palace.

"She is at home being looked after by the surgeon gynaecologist to the Queen, Alan Farthing, and the surgeon gynaecologist to the royal household, Guy Thorpe-Beeston," said a palace spokesman, The Guardian reported.

The palace also said the pregnancy had not yet reached the 12-week point, but the couple decided to make the announcement because the duchess was due to undertake a series of public engagements in the coming weeks that are now in doubt.
The spokesman said: "There are a number of forthcoming engagements so we took the decision to be fully open about it at this point.
"One is the forthcoming visit to Malta and a decision on that will be taken closer to the time."
